Cammy and Kye make Socceroos squad

29 May 2024

Cammy Devlin and Kye Rowles have been called up to the Australia squad.

 

The Hearts duo will join up with the Socceroos for next month’s 2026 World Cup Asian qualifying double-header.

 

Cammy’s recall to Graham Arnold’s national squad caps off a fine end to his 2023/24 campaign, which saw him earn Hearts’ player of the month award for April following a string of impressive performances in the middle of the park.

 

Kye has become one of the first names on the Socceroos’ teamsheet. He was part of a backline that recorded 14 league clean sheets, propelling the Jambos to third place in the Premiership and guaranteed group stage European football.

 

Australia have already booked their place in the next phase of their qualifying campaign after winning four group games from four. They sign off from the second round with a trip to Bangladesh on June 6th before hosting Palestine five days later.
